Uploaded image for project: 'Core Server'
  1. Core Server
  2. SERVER-81858

TTL monitor should not batch deletes if preimages are enabled

    • Type: Icon: Bug Bug
    • Resolution: Done
    • Priority: Icon: Major - P3 Major - P3
    • 7.2.0-rc0, 7.0.4
    • Affects Version/s: None
    • Component/s: None
    • None
    • Catalog and Routing
    • Fully Compatible
    • ALL
    • v7.1, v7.0
    • Execution EMEA Team 2023-10-30

      By design, batched deletes are not supported if preimages are enabled on the collection. The TTL monitor currently does not check for this, and applies batched deletes even if preimages are enabled, causing change streams to return "fullDocumentBeforeChange: null".

        1. help-50259.js
          2 kB
          Yujin Kang Park

            Assignee:
            haley.connelly@mongodb.com Haley Connelly
            Reporter:
            yujin.kang@mongodb.com Yujin Kang Park
            Votes:
            0 Vote for this issue
            Watchers:
            13 Start watching this issue

              Created:
              Updated:
              Resolved: